Fish
biology generates new knowledge about developmental characteristics and physiological requirements of fish throughout their life history. We use our results to provide insights into population dynamics and
ecosystem functioning, conservation
biology as well as aquaculture innovation
Life
history of fish and other aquatic organisms often involves a series of developmental stages from gametes, embryos and larvae to juveniles and adults. These life
history stages deviate in their biological requirements. Some organization investigates individual characteristics throughout a species’ life cycle, variation among individuals or groups, causes and effects of such variation along with interactions with other organisms and the surrounding environment.
